PowerColor Radeon RX 6500 XT ITX 4GB
vs
MSI GeForce RTX 3060 Ti Aero ITX 8G LHR


GPU comparison with benchmarks

The PowerColor Radeon RX 6500 XT ITX 4GB has 1024 shader units and these clock a maximum of 2.82 GHz which results in an FP32 computing power of 5.77 TFLOPS.

The MSI GeForce RTX 3060 Ti Aero ITX 8G LHR has 4864 shader units and these clock at a maximum of 1.67 GHz and achieve an FP32 computing power of 16.20 TFLOPS.

Memory

The PowerColor Radeon RX 6500 XT ITX 4GB is equipped with a 4 GB large GDDR6 graphics memory, which is equipped with 2.250 GHz clocks.

The MSI GeForce RTX 3060 Ti Aero ITX 8G LHR has a 8 GB large GDDR6 graphics memory and the memory clock is 1.750GHz.

4 GB Memory Size 8 GB
GDDR6 Memory Type GDDR6
2.250 GHz Memory Clock 1.750 GHz
18.0 Gbps Memory Speed 14.0 Gbps
144 GB/s Memory bandwidth 448 GB/s
64 bit Memory Interface 256 bit
